2026 drug testing in the WDA

As passed unanimously at the 2026 WDA AGM a full drug testing program will take place during the 2026 season, ensuring all 7 WDA National winners are tested for prohibited substances, any members flying well may be selected by the WDA at random for testing outside of National races.

It was passed at the NEHU General Council for season 2026 that an additional laboratory in France be added to the list of approved laboratories to carry out testing on behalf of NEHU affiliated organisations (this is the lab who carry out the testing for the KBDB - Belgian Union).
The WDA have elected to use this new laboratory for 2026, but there is an additional cost when compared to the previous laboratory of £100+ per test (approx cost of £400 per test).

The Amalgamation testing regime will be funded via a series of Bonus Balls to be organised and ran on the Official WDA Facebook group by James Whitney & Ian Stafford - the first sale is currently "live", please support them.
Collection of samples for testing will be done by approved/trained members of the NEHU.

There is no place in our sport for those who abuse their pigeons and at the same time cheat their fellow competitors by using prohibited substances.

If any Fed or Club wish to carry out drug testing in addition to the tests ran by the Amalgamation then then that is their right and these must be booked via the NEHU Office.
